Ecology, Environment and Climate Change Units

This unit’s research seeks to study Ecology, Environment and Climate Change and expose these new challenges and explore ways of meeting them. Our approach enables a distinctive contribution to the sustainable livelihoods and environmental governance debates, as well as to broader discussions of changing relationships between science, society and participation. Our major areas of work include: water and scarcity, biodiversity conservation, environmental health, institutions and sustainable livelihoods, and the completion of a decade’s work on environmental policy processes.
